TY - BOOK AU - Ahlam Shalaby Mohamed Shalaby AU - Abdelfattah Abdelhamid Nada , AU - Mona Ibraheem Elenbaawy , AU - Sahar Ahmed Zouelfakar , TI - Some studies on probiotics on humoral and cellular immunity in poultry / PY - 2015/// CY - Cairo : PB - Ahlam Shalaby Mohamed Shalaby , KW - Chickens KW - Humoral immunity KW - Probiotics N1 - Thesis (M.Sc.) - Cairo University - Faculty of Veterinary Medicine - Department of Microbiology; Issued also as CD N2 - This study aimed to investigate the immuno - modulatory effect of a commercial probiotic (bactocell) in broiler chickens through investigating the relationship between in vitro phagocytosis by monocyte macrophage with in vivo pathogen clearance and antibody production which providing a new parameter to improve disease resistance in poultry. A total number of 260 one day old SASSO chicks were divided into 2 experiment in the study experiment 1 a total of 160 one day broiler chickens were divided into 4 equal groups G (1) chickens served as negative control G (2) chickens were fed on commercial ration supplemented with probiotic (bactocell) 1kg / ton G (3) chickens were fed on commercial ration supplemented with probiotic (bactocell) 1kg / ton and vaccinated with NDV and inactivated H5NI avian influenza (AI) vaccines G (4) chickens were vaccinated with NDV and inactivated H5NI avian influenza (AI) vaccine ER -
